Clashes between the Hmar and Zomi communities in Manipur's Churachandpur district on March 20 resulted in one death and injuries to several others. The violence was due to an attack on Hmar Inpui general secretary Richard Hmar by Zomi people. The district remains under curfew, with schools and shops closed. Security personnel are conducting flag marches to prevent further violence. The Kuki community has been displaced and moved to safer locations.
